Turkington secures front row slot.

Colin Turkington (GBR), Team RAC, BMW 320si E90

BTCC » Turkington secures front row slot.

Saturday, 1st September 2007

BMW man secures solid second place at Knockhill.


Comment on this Story
Colin Turkington produced a fine performance in qualifying for the penultimate rounds of the Dunlop MSA British Touring Car Championship at Knockhill to secure a place on the front row of the grid in Scotland.

The Team RAC man was on the pace throughout the qualifying session at the wheel of the BMW 320si but was unable to find the extra tenth of a second needed to bump Darren Turner off pole position.

When the session drew to a close, Turkington was just 0.174secs away from putting the BMW on top of the pile, although he was still pleased with how things had panned out.

"It was a good qualifying performance for me,” he said. “I was a little on the back foot in the free practice sessions but the set-up came together for me in qualifying.

“I progressed quite well in the session and got a competitive time. I feel I'm in a pretty strong position for tomorrow."
